Air Moldova is joyfully celebrating the event of transporting more than one million passengers in 2015. The pompous event took place in the Chisinau International Airport . The famous ensemble of folk dances “JOC” enjoyed the audience with a celebration dance, and by the end the General Director of Air Moldova, Mr. Iulian SCORPAN offered the grand prize to the nominated 1 million passenger, two free tickets for a round trip in the Austrian capital, Vienna.
The last years have seen a positive trend for the increasing number of passengers, thus the Air Company Air Moldova in 2015 has excelled in this regard by reaching over 1.04 million annual transported passengers, "said the General Director of Air Moldova.
Currently, Air Moldova operates flights to 20 destinations such as Athens, Barcelona, Bologna, Dublin, Frankfurt, Istanbul, Larnaca, Lisbon, London, Kiev, Milan, Moscow, Paris, Rome, Venice, Verona, Vienna, St. -Petersburg, Surgut, Torino plus the seasonal flights – Antalya, Bodrum, Heraklion and Tivat.
